‘Aftermarket Overview’ Workshop Returns May 15-16 in Ann Arbor, MI

The University of the Aftermarket will hold its “Aftermarket Overview” continuing education workshop May 15-16, in Ann Arbor, MI. The workshop, designed for professionals who are new to the industry or have new responsibilities requiring the latest information on market trends and challenges, will take place at the corporate headquarters of Affinia Group. Workshop participants will gain real-world perspectives on the issues and challenges facing all aftermarket distribution channels. The program will be led by University of the Aftermarket Director Jimsey Keith and will include presentations by such industry leaders as Automotive Aftermarket Industry Association (AAIA) President and CEO Kathleen Schmatz, Affinia Group Vice President of Business Architecture Jerry McCabe and Automotive Distribution Network President Mike Lambert.

Aftermarket Sales and Marketing Veteran Lonnie Mayne Joins Mindshare Technologies as EVP of Sales

Mindshare Technologies, a provider of real-time customer feedback solutions, today announced that Lonnie Mayne has accepted the position of executive vice president of sales. In this capacity, he will oversee the company’s sales efforts worldwide. Mayne’s notable background includes more than 19 years of executive leadership in sales, marketing and operations. Mayne joined Mindshare from the Affinia Group in Michigan , where he served as vice president of special market sales.

Bill Diggory Takes on New Role with SKF Automotive Division

SKF has announced that William "Bill" Diggory will become responsible for business development within the SKF Automotive Division, North America , effective immediately. Diggory will focus on business development activities and initiatives in support of SKF Automotive Division’s strategic goals. He will pursue products and services not currently being sold through SKF’s Automotive Division channels, and will utilize the company’s five competency platforms to explore new market opportunities.
